Witherslack Group is looking for a dedicated Teacher to engage and teach Key Stage 3 and Key Stage 4 students at Oversands School in Grange-Over-Sands. This role involves working closely with children facing diverse challenges linked to Autistic Spectrum Disorder and Social, Emotional, and Mental Health needs.
With a focus on fostering positive relationships and student self-esteem, you’ll join a team that values inclusivity and rewards hard work with exceptional salary and benefits. Witherslack Group provides a supportive environment, ample training, and opportunities for career progression.

How to prepare for a job interview at Witherslack Group
✨Know Your Students
Before the interview, take some time to research the specific challenges faced by students with Autistic Spectrum Disorder and Social, Emotional, and Mental Health needs. This will help you demonstrate your understanding of their unique requirements and how you can tailor your teaching methods to support them effectively.
✨Showcase Your Relationship-Building Skills
During the interview, be prepared to discuss your strategies for building positive relationships with students. Share examples from your past experiences where you've successfully engaged with students facing similar challenges, highlighting how you fostered their self-esteem and encouraged inclusivity.
✨Emphasise Your Commitment to Inclusivity
Witherslack Group values inclusivity, so make sure to express your dedication to creating an inclusive classroom environment. Talk about any training or professional development you've undertaken related to SEND education, and how you plan to implement these practices in your teaching.
✨Prepare Questions for Them
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the school's approach to supporting SEND students and the professional development opportunities available.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
